Labour Market Information Office, derived from 2024 Job Financial institution Wage data 3,085 46% Resource: 2021 Demographics Most contractors and shinglers function a conventional 40-hour week. However, some overtime might be called for to complete jobs and meet building due dates. Since the nature of the job is project-based and seasonal, functioning hours might be uneven and workers might experience voids in work throughout the year.


Consequently, roofers and shinglers are frequently required to work in rainfall, snow, summer warmth and various other climate condition, occasionally with little or no protection. Roofing professionals have to be able to operate at heights and must have the toughness to bring hefty bundles or sheets of roof material. Making use of safety belt and lines assists to minimize the risk of falling from elevations.

On top of that, conclusion of an apprenticeship program (or a mix of over three years of job experience and some university or industry programs) is required for trade certification.


The Of Mccann's Roofing And Construction


When roofing contractors pass the final exam of their approved training program, they will achieve accreditation and will immediately obtain Red Seal qualification. Contractors with 5,400 hours of recorded, straight related job experience can challenge the Interprovincial Red Seal exam.
